Frozen Virgin Mango Margaritas
1 16-oz pkg frozen mango slices
1/3 cup frozen limeade concentrate, thawed
1 1/2 cups water
Coarse salt
Lime or orange slices for garnish
Directions:
Add mangoes, limeade and water to blender or food processor and blend until smooth. Rub glass rim with lime wedge; dip in salt. Pour mango margarita into glass and garnish with fruit slices.
